But, make improvements to shocking statement. You pay less tax on a dollars of earnings and many more tax from the last us bucks. Let us assume you are single and your taxable income covers to $45,000 during brand-new year. Then you pay federal tax in the rate of 10 percent on the actual $8,350 of taxable income. The additional 15% imposed on income between $8,350 and $33,950. 25% is charged on income from $33,950 to $45,000.

I've had clients ask me to to negotiate the taxability of debt forgiveness. Unfortunately, no lender (including the SBA) has the ability to do such anything. Just like your employer is required to send a W-2 to you every year, a lender is were required to send 1099 forms to any or all borrowers in which have debt forgiven. That said, just because lenders are hoped for to send 1099s doesn't suggest that you personally automatically will get hit having a huge tax bill. Why? In most cases, the borrower is a corporate entity, and an individual might be just a personal guarantor. I am aware that some lenders only send 1099s to the borrower. The impact of the 1099 relating to your personal situation will vary depending on kind of entity the borrower is (C-Corp, S-Corp, LLC, etc). Most CPAs will possess the ability to to let you know that a 1099 would manifest itself.
